xoto/* CSS Document */

img { border: 0px; }
a:link {text-decoration: none; color: #000000; margin:0px; padding:0px;}
a:visited {text-decoration:none; color: #000000; margin:0px; padding:0px;}
a:active {text-decoration: none; color: #000000; margin:0px; padding:0px;}
a:hover {text-decoration: none; color: #FFFFFF;	margin:0px; padding:0px;}
body {	margin: 0;	 background:#7195B7;}
p{
	margin: 0;
	padding:0;
	width: auto;
}
hr{width:757px; text-align:center; color: #FF0000;}

#principal {
	margin: 0px auto;
	padding: 0px;
	border:0;
	width: 950px;
	background:#7195B7;
}
#lacabeza {
	text-align: center;
	margin: 0px auto;
	padding: 0px;
	border:0;
	width: 950px;
	height: 195px;
	background:url("maqueta/arriba.jpg") left bottom no-repeat;
}

#lacabeza-a {
	text-align: center;
	margin: 0px auto;
	padding: 0px;
	border:0;
	width: 950px;
	height: 35px;
	background:url("maqueta/arriba-a.jpg") left bottom no-repeat;
}

#lacabeza-b {
	text-align: center;
	margin: 0px auto;
	padding: 0px;
	border:0;
	width: 950px;
	height: 29px;
	background:url("maqueta/arriba-b.jpg") left bottom no-repeat;
}

/*SIRVE HASTA ACA*/

#izq {
	float: left;
	width: 221px;	
	background:url("maqueta/izq.jpg") left bottom no-repeat;
	height: 652px;
}

#der {
	float: right;
	width: 60px;
	margin:0px;
	padding:0px;	
	background:url("maqueta/der.jpg") left bottom repeat-y;
	height: 652px;
}

#sangria {
	float: left;
	width: 50px;
	height: 400px;
}


#sangria-a {
	float: left;
	width: 20px;
	height: 596px;
}

#sangria-b {
	float:left;
	width: 40px;
	height: 632px;
}


#sangria-foto {
	float: left;
	width: 50px;
	height: 263px;
}

#sangria2 {

	float: left;

	width: 80px;

	height: 100px;

}


#sangria-tab {
	float: left;
	width: 25px;
	height: 632px;
}

#textoubicacion {

	float: center;

	width: 600px;

	text-align:justify;

	height: 100px;

}



#eltextobienvenida {
float: left;
width: 587px;
}

#eltextocosas {
float: left;
width: 280px;
height:540px;

/*
border-top: 1px solid #507794;
border-right: 1px solid #507794;
border-left: 1px solid #507794;
border-bottom: 1px solid #507794;*/

}

#eltextocosasbiz {
float: right;
width: 280px;
height:540px;
padding:0 35px 0 0;

/*
border-top: 1px solid #507794;
border-right: 1px solid #507794;
border-left: 1px solid #507794;
brder-bottom: 1px solid #507794;
*/
}

#content { 
	float: left;
	width: 668px;
	/*height:651px;	*/
	height:651px;
	background:#FFFFFF;
}

#pies {
	clear: both;
	text-align:center;
	height:10px;
	background:url("maqueta/pie.jpg") center bottom no-repeat;
}

#ponch { 
	float:left;
	width: 644px;
	height:422px;
	background:url("imagenes/ponch.jpg")center bottom no-repeat;

}



.fuentetituloindex{ 
	font-family:Verdana;
	font-size:16px;
	color:#4565AA;
	text-align:center;
	font-weight:bold;
}



.fuenteindex{ 
	font-family:Verdana;
	font-size:10px;
	color:#4565AA;
	text-align:justify;
}





/******/

/**************************************************************************************************************************/

li {
	font-family: Verdana;
	font-size:20px;
	font-weight:normal;
	}



.divbaja{width:415px; text-align:center; color: #FF0000;}

#opciones-header{width: 760px;text-align:center;	}



h1{ 
	margin:0;
	font-family:Verdana;
	font-size:12px;
	color:#000000;
	text-align:center;
	}



h2{
	margin:0;
	font-family:Verdana;
	font-size:11px;
	color:#FF0000;
	text-align:center;
}

h3{
	margin:0;
	font-family:Verdana;
	font-size:11px;
	color:#006633;
	text-align:center;
}

.txt{
	font-family:Verdana;
	font-size:13px;
	text-align:justify;
	padding: 0 5px 0 0;
	margin:0;
	/*color:#4565AA;*/
	width:100%;
	color:#000000;
	}
	
	.txtse{
	font-weight:bold;
	font-family:Verdana;
	font-size:14px;
	text-align:justify;
	padding: 0 5px 0 0;
	margin:0;
	/*color:#4565AA;*/
	width:100%;
	color:#000000;
	}
	
.txtubica{
	font-weight:bold;
	font-family:Verdana;
	font-size:12px;
	text-align:center;
	padding: 0 5px 0 0;
	margin:0;
	/*color:#03538C;*/
	width:100%;
	color:#03538C;
	}

.txtubica a:link{
	font-weight:bold;
	font-family:Verdana;
	font-size:12px;
	text-align:center;
	padding: 0 5px 0 0;
	margin:0;
	/*color:#03538C;*/
	width:100%;
	color:#03538C;
}
	.txtubica a:hover{
	font-weight:bold;
	font-family:Verdana;
	font-size:12px;
	text-align:center;
	padding: 0 5px 0 0;
	margin:0;
	/*color:#03538C;*/
	width:100%;
	color:#222222;
	}

.txtubica a:visited{
	font-weight:bold;
	font-family:Verdana;
	font-size:12px;
	text-align:center;
	padding: 0 5px 0 0;
	margin:0;
	/*color:#03538C;*/
	width:100%;
	color:#03538C;
	}
		
.txtcurso{
	font-family:Tahoma;
	font-size:12px;
	text-align:center;
	padding: 0 0 0 0;
	margin:0;
	width:100%;
	color:#000000;
	font-weight:bold;
	}

.txtcurso2{
	font-family:Tahoma;
	font-size:14px;
	text-align:center;
	padding: 0 5px 0 0;
	margin:0;
	width:100%;
	color:#000000;
	font-weight:bold;
	}		
	
.txtcurso1{
	font-family:Tahoma;
	font-size:11px;
	text-align:center;
	padding: 0 0 0 0;
	margin:0;
	width:100%;
	color:#000000;
	font-weight:normal;
	}		
	
.txtcurso1 a:link{
	font-family:Tahoma;
	font-size:11px;
	text-align:center;
	padding: 0 0 0 0;
	margin:0;
	width:100%;
	color:#000000;
	font-weight:normal;
	}			
	
.txtcurso1 a:visited{
	font-family:Tahoma;
	font-size:11px;
	text-align:center;
	padding: 0 0 0 0;
	margin:0;
	width:100%;
	color:#000000;
	font-weight:normal;
	}
.txtcurso1 a:active{
	font-family:Tahoma;
	font-size:11px;
	text-align:center;
	padding: 0 0 0 0;
	margin:0;
	width:100%;
	color:#000000;
	font-weight:normal;
	}
.txtcurso1 a:hover{
	font-family:Tahoma;
	font-size:11px;
	text-align:center;
	padding: 0 0 0 0;
	margin:0;
	width:100%;
	color:#808282;
	font-weight:normal;
	}					
/*reformas*/				

.txtcurso100{
	font-family:Tahoma;
	font-size:11px;
	text-align:center;
	padding: 0 5px 0 0;
	margin:0;
	width:100%;
	color:#FFFFFF;
	font-weight:normal;
	}		
	
.txtcurso100 a:link{
	font-family:Tahoma;
	font-size:11px;
	text-align:center;
	padding: 0 5px 0 0;
	margin:0;
	width:100%;
	color:#FFFFFF;
	font-weight:normal;
	}			
	
.txtcurso100 a:visited{
	font-family:Tahoma;
	font-size:11px;
	text-align:center;
	padding: 0 5px 0 0;
	margin:0;
	width:100%;
	color:#FFFFFF;
	font-weight:normal;
	}
.txtcurso100 a:active{
	font-family:Tahoma;
	font-size:11px;
	text-align:center;
	padding: 0 5px 0 0;
	margin:0;
	width:100%;
	color:#FFFFFF;
	font-weight:normal;
	}
.txtcurso100 a:hover{
	font-family:Tahoma;
	font-size:11px;
	text-align:center;
	padding: 0 5px 0 0;
	margin:0;
	width:100%;
	color:#808282;
	font-weight:normal;
	}					
				

/*reformas*/
.linko{
   	font-family:Verdana;
	font-size:12px;
	font-weight:bold;
	margin:0;
	padding:0;
	color:#3E4265;
	}	

.linko a:link{
   	font-family:Verdana;
	font-size:12px;
	font-weight:bold;
	margin:0;
	padding:0;
	color:#3E4265;
	}		
/*	
.linko a:hover{
   	font-family:Verdana;
	font-size:10px;
	font-weight:bold;
	margin:0;
	padding:0;
	color:#FF0000;
	}		
*/
	
.linko a:visited{
   	font-family:Verdana;
	font-size:12px;
	font-weight:bold;
	margin:0;
	padding:0;
	color:#3E4265;
	}			
.linko a:active{
   	font-family:Verdana;
	font-size:12px;
	font-weight:bold;
	margin:0;
	padding:0;
	color:#3E4265;
	}			
	
	
.prueba a:hover
{
	font-family:Verdana;
	font-size:10px;
	color:#FFFFFF;
	font-weight:bold;	
}	


.botoncito
{
font-family:tahoma;
font-weight:bld;
color:#FFFFFF;
border-top: 1px solid #0A1A7C;
border-right: 1px solid #0A1A7C;
border-left: 1px solid #0A1A7C;
border-bottom: 1px solid #0A1A7C;
background:#7195B7;
}
	
#cuadrocontenedorfoto {
	float:left;
	width:665px;
	height:150px;
	font-size:1px;
	background:#000000;
}

#cuadrofoto {
	float:left;
	width:200px;
	height:150px;
	font-size:1px;
	
}



#separafoto {
	float:left;
	width:17px;
	height:150px;
	font-size:1px;
}
#separafotoa {
	float:left;
	width:20px;
	height:150px;
	font-size:1px;
}



#tituloinstalaciones

{
    float:left;
	width: 100%;
	height:38px;
	font-size:1px;
	background: url("maq-css/instalaciones.gif") center bottom no-repeat;
	padding:0;
}

#tituloubicacion
{
    float:left;
	width: 100%;
	height:31px;
	font-size:1px;
	background: url("maq-css/ubicacion.gif") center bottom no-repeat;
	padding:0;
}	

#mapaubicacion
{
    float:left;
	width: 100%;
	height:408px;
	font-size:1px;
	background: url("maq-css/mapa.jpg") center bottom no-repeat;
	padding:0;
}

#saltodelinea {
	float:left;
	width:665px;
	height:10px;
	font-size:1px;
}

#footer-opciones
{
    text-align:center;
	width:100%;
		font-family:Verdana;
	font-size:10px;
	color:#FFFACD;
	font-weight:bold;	
}

#footer-opciones a:link
{
    text-align:center;
	width:100%;
	font-family:Verdana;
	font-size:10px;
	color:#FFFFE0;
	font-weight:bold;	
}


#footer-opciones a:hover
{
    text-align:center;
	width:100%;
	font-family:Verdana;
	font-size:10px;
	color:#FFFFFF;
	font-weight:bold;	
}

#footer-opciones a:visited
{
    text-align:center;
	width:100%;
	font-family:Verdana;
	font-size:10px;
	color:#FFFFE0;
	font-weight:bold;	
}

#footer-opciones a:active
{
    text-align:center;
	width:100%;
	font-family:Verdana;
	font-size:10px;
	color:#FFFFE0;
	font-weight:bold;	
}


#linkito
{
width:100%;
height:25px;
text-align:center
}

#curso01
{
float:left;
border-top: 1px solid #000000;
border-right: 1px solid #000000;
border-left: 1px solid #000000;
border-bottom: 1px solid #000000;
width:197px;
height:16px;
background:#AAAAAA;
}

#curso03
{
float:left;
border-top: 1px solid #000000;
border-right: 1px solid #000000;
border-bottom: 1px solid #000000;
width:173px;
height:16px;
background:#AAAAAA;
}

#curso02
{
float:left;
border-top: 1px solid #000000;
border-right: 1px solid #000000;
border-bottom: 1px solid #000000;
width:140px;
height:16px;
background:#AAAAAA;
}

#curso02b
{
float:left;
border-top: 1px solid #000000;
border-right: 1px solid #000000;
border-bottom: 1px solid #000000;
width:70px;
height:16px;
background:#AAAAAA;
}

/*////////////////////////////////////////*/

#curso04
{
float:left;
border-right: 1px solid #000000;
border-left: 1px solid #000000;
border-bottom: 1px solid #000000;
width:197px;
height:65px;
}

#curso05
{
float:left;
border-right: 1px solid #000000;
border-bottom: 1px solid #000000;
width:173px;
height:65px;
}

#curso06
{
float:left;
border-right: 1px solid #000000;
border-bottom: 1px solid #000000;
width:140px;
height:65px;
}

#curso06b1
{
float:left;
border-right: 1px solid #000000;
border-bottom: 1px solid #000000;
width:70px;
height:65px;
}


#curso04b
{
float:left;
border-right: 1px solid #000000;
border-left: 1px solid #000000;
border-bottom: 1px solid #000000;
width:180px;
height:48px;
background:#326EE9;
}

#curso05b

{
float:left;
border-right: 1px solid #000000;
border-bottom: 1px solid #000000;
width:180px;
height:48px;
background:#326EE9;
}

#curso06b
{
float:left;
border-right: 1px solid #000000;
border-bottom: 1px solid #000000;
width:100px;
height:48px;
background:#326EE9;
}

#forotitulotema1
{
float:left;
border-top: 1px solid #000000;
border-right: 1px solid #000000;
border-left: 1px solid #000000;
border-bottom: 1px solid #000000;
width:240px;
height:16px;
background:#AAAAAA;
}

#forotitulotema2
{
float:left;
border-top: 1px solid #000000;
border-right: 1px solid #000000;
border-bottom: 1px solid #000000;
width:240px;
height:16px;
background:#AAAAAA;
}

#forocurso1
{
float:left;
border-right: 1px solid #000000;
border-left: 1px solid #000000;
border-bottom: 1px solid #000000;
width:240px;
height:48px;
}

#forocurso2
{
float:left;
border-right: 1px solid #000000;
border-bottom: 1px solid #000000;
width:240px;
height:48px;
}

.txtcursoforo{
	font-family:Tahoma;
	font-size:11px;
	text-align:center;
	font-weight:bold;
	padding: 0 5px 0 0;
	margin:0;
	width:100%;
	color:#000000;
	line-height:normal;
	}		
	
.txtcursoforo a:link{
	font-family:Tahoma;
	font-size:11px;
	text-align:center;
	font-weight:bold;
	padding: 0 5px 0 0;
	margin:0;
	width:100%;
	color:#000000;
	line-height:normal;	
	}			
	
.txtcursoforo a:visited{
	font-family:Tahoma;
	font-size:11px;
	text-align:center;
	font-weight:bold;
	padding: 0 5px 0 0;
	margin:0;
	width:100%;
	color:#000000;
	line-height:normal;
	}
.txtcursoforo a:active{
	font-family:Tahoma;
	font-size:11px;
	text-align:center;
	font-weight:bold;
	padding: 0 5px 0 0;
	margin:0;
	width:100%;
	color:#000000;
	line-height:normal;
	}
.txtcursoforo a:hover{
	font-family:Tahoma;
	font-size:11px;
	text-align:center;
	font-weight:bold;
	padding: 0 5px 0 0;
	margin:0;
	width:100%;
	color:#808282;
	line-height:normal;
	}					

.forox a:link{
	font-family:Verdana;
	font-size:13px;
	text-align:justify;
	font-weight:bold;
	padding-left:650px;
	padding-top:380px;
	margin:0;
	color:#01008A;
	text-decoration:blink;
	}		
	
.forox a:active{
	font-family:Verdana;	font-size:13px;
	text-align:justify;
	font-weight:bold;
	padding-left:650px;
	padding-top:380px;
	margin:0;
	color:#01008A;
	text-decoration:blink;	
	}			
	
.forox a:visited{
	font-family:Verdana;	font-size:13px;
	text-align:justify;
	font-weight:bold;
	padding-left:650px;
	padding-top:380px;
	margin:0;
	color:#01008A;
	text-decoration:blink;	
	}			
	
.forox a:hover{
	font-family:Verdana;	font-size:13px;
	text-align:justify;
	font-weight:bold;
	padding-left:650px;
	padding-top:380px;
	margin:0;
	color:#808282;
	}	
	
.foroxi a:link{
	font-family:Verdana;
	font-size:13px;
	text-align:justify;
	font-weight:bold;
	padding-left:650px;
	padding-top:380px;
	margin:0;
	color:#AD0200;
	text-decoration:blink;
	}		
	
.foroxi a:active{
	font-family:Verdana;	font-size:13px;
	text-align:justify;
	font-weight:bold;
	padding-left:650px;
	padding-top:380px;
	margin:0;
	color:#AD0200;
	text-decoration:blink;	
	}			
	
.foroxi a:visited{
	font-family:Verdana;	font-size:13px;
	text-align:justify;
	font-weight:bold;
	padding-left:650px;
	padding-top:380px;
	margin:0;
	color:#AD0200;
	text-decoration:blink;	
	}			
	
.foroxi a:hover{
	font-family:Verdana;	font-size:13px;
	text-align:justify;
	font-weight:bold;
	padding-left:650px;
	padding-top:380px;
	margin:0;
	color:#808282;
	}	
	
#foroxito {
	float:right;
	padding: 0px;
	margin-right:10px;
	margin-top:85px;
	border:0;
	width: 282px;
	height: 106px;
	background:url("maq-css/FORO.png") left bottom no-repeat;
}				
